When claiming personal injury, it’s essential to understand the various elements that directly influence the personal injury compensation amount you may receive. We break down the components and calculations that insurers and courts consider in awarding fair and just settlements.

The Core Components of Personal Injury Compensation

The total value of a personal injury compensation claim is determined by two primary categories: general damages and special damages.

General Damages: Pain, Suffering, and Loss of Amenity

General damages refer to the non-economic impact the injury has had on your life.

  • Pain and suffering: Physical pain and discomfort caused by the injury.

  • Emotional distress: Psychological consequences like anxiety, depression, or PTSD.

  • Loss of amenity: The reduced ability to enjoy hobbies, family life, or daily activities.

Courts and insurers use guidelines such as the Judicial College Guidelines (JCG) in the UK, which provide benchmark amounts for various types of injuries.

Special Damages: Tangible Financial Losses

Special damages refer to the actual, measurable financial losses suffered due to the injury:

  • Medical expenses: Treatment costs, rehabilitation, medications, therapy.

  • Lost earnings: Income lost due to time off work.

  • Future earnings: If the injury affects long-term earning capacity.

  • Travel costs: Transportation to medical appointments.

  • Home modifications or care: Costs of hiring help or modifying your home for accessibility.

Factors That Increase or Reduce Compensation

Severity and Type of Injury

The more severe or permanent the injury, the higher the compensation. Minor whiplash and major spinal trauma are compensated vastly differently. The prognosis and long-term outlook are decisive.

Medical Evidence and Documentation

Thorough, dated medical records from licensed professionals are critical. The stronger and more consistent the evidence, the higher the credibility of your claim.

Duration of Recovery

A longer recovery period generally increases both general and special damages, as it often involves extended loss of earnings, increased care, and prolonged suffering.

Impact on Daily Life and Employment

Courts assess how the injury affects your ability to work, maintain relationships, and engage in personal interests. A diminished quality of life increases your personal injury compensation.

Pre-Existing Conditions

If you had pre-existing conditions, compensation might be reduced unless you can prove the accident worsened them significantly. Full disclosure is crucial to avoid allegations of exaggeration.

Time Limits and Their Influence on the Claim

In most jurisdictions, you must file a personal injury claim within a specific timeframe (e.g., three years from the date of the injury in the UK). Delays weaken credibility and could bar you from compensation entirely.

The Role of Liability in Compensation Awards

Determining liability is fundamental:

  • 100% liability: You were not at fault, and full compensation is awarded.

  • Split liability: You share fault, reducing your compensation proportionally.

  • No liability: You are found entirely at fault and receive no compensation.

Clear witness statements, police reports, and CCTV footage can solidify liability in your favor.

Typical Personal Injury Compensation Ranges

Injury Type

Typical Compensation (GBP)

Minor Whiplash

£1,000 – £4,000

Moderate Back Injury

£10,000 – £34,000

Severe Head Injury

£200,000 – £380,000

Broken Leg (Complicated)

£25,000 – £85,000

PTSD (Severe)

£60,000 – £100,000+

These figures vary significantly depending on jurisdiction and individual case circumstances.
